CE Port of "Add empty and disabled web terminal tab"

What does this MR do?

CE Port of gitlab-ee!8665

What are the relevant issue numbers?

Part of gitlab-ee#5426

Does this MR meet the acceptance criteria?

Merge request reports

Loading